Split up about, contact, stats tags into two each and removed logic from the *Content tag files

pull/306/merge
Amanda Anganes 2013-02-28 13:56:09 -05:00
parent 8677f6516d
commit 42ea2468c9
8 changed files with 37 additions and 71 deletions

View File

@ -1,25 +1,8 @@
<%@attribute name="short" required="false" %> <h2>About</h2>
<%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%> <p>
This OpenID Connect service is built from the MITREid Connect Open Source project started by The MITRE Corporation.
<c:choose> </p>
<c:when test="${short == 'true'}"> <p>
<!-- Display short version of About page --> More information about the project can be found on our GitHub page: <a href="http://github.com/mitreid-connect/">MTIREid Connect on GitHub</a>
<h2>About</h2> There, you can submit bug reports, give feedback, or even contribute code patches for additional features you'd like to see.
</p>
<p>This OpenID Connect service is built from the MITREid Connect Open Source project started by The MITRE Corporation.</p>
<p><a class="btn" href="http://github.com/mitreid-connect/">More &raquo;</a></p>
</c:when>
<c:when test="${short == 'false' || empty short }">
<!-- Display long version of about page -->
<h2>About</h2>
<p>
This OpenID Connect service is built from the MITREid Connect Open Source project started by The MITRE Corporation.
</p>
<p>
More information about the project can be found on our GitHub page: <a href="http://github.com/mitreid-connect/">MTIREid Connect on GitHub</a>
There, you can submit bug reports, give feedback, or even contribute code patches for additional features you'd like to see.
</p>
</c:when>
</c:choose>

View File

@ -1,22 +1,6 @@
<%@attribute name="short" required="false" %> <h2>Contact</h2>
<%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%> <p>
For general assistance, email Bob at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Assistance">email@address.com</a>.
<c:choose> To offer feedback, email Sue at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Feedback">email@address.com</a>.
<c:when test="${short == 'true'}"> To report a system failure or bug report, email Joe at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Failure">email@address.com</a>.
<!-- Display short version of Contact page --> </p>
<h2>Contact</h2>
<p>For more information or support, contact the administrators of this system.</p>
<p><a class="btn" href="mailto:idp@example.com?Subject=OpenID Connect">Email &raquo;</a></p>
</c:when>
<c:when test="${short == 'false' || empty short }">
<!-- Display long version of Contact page -->
<h2>Contact</h2>
<p>
For general assistance, email Bob at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Assistance">email@address.com</a>.
To offer feedback, email Sue at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Feedback">email@address.com</a>.
To report a system failure or bug report, email Joe at <a href="mailto:email@address.com?Subject=OIDC%20Server%20Failure">email@address.com</a>.
</p>
</c:when>
</c:choose>

View File

@ -0,0 +1,5 @@
<h2>About</h2>
<p>This OpenID Connect service is built from the MITREid Connect Open Source project started by The MITRE Corporation.</p>
<p><a class="btn" href="http://github.com/mitreid-connect/">More &raquo;</a></p>

View File

@ -0,0 +1,5 @@
<h2>Contact</h2>
<p>For more information or support, contact the administrators of this system.</p>
<p><a class="btn" href="mailto:idp@example.com?Subject=OpenID Connect">Email &raquo;</a></p>

View File

@ -0,0 +1,5 @@
<h2>Current Statistics</h2>
<p>There have been <span class="label label-info">${statsSummary["userCount"]}</span> users of this
system who have logged in to <span class="label label-info">${statsSummary["clientCount"]}</span>
total sites, for a total of <span class="label label-info">${statsSummary["approvalCount"]}</span> site approvals.</p>

View File

@ -1,21 +1,5 @@
<%@attribute name="short" required="false" %> <h2>Current Statistics</h2>
<%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%>
<c:choose> <p>There have been <span class="label label-info">${statsSummary["userCount"]}</span> users of this
<c:when test="${short == 'true'}"> system who have logged in to <span class="label label-info">${statsSummary["clientCount"]}</span>
<!-- Display short version of Statistics page --> total sites, for a total of <span class="label label-info">${statsSummary["approvalCount"]}</span> site approvals.</p>
<h2>Current Statistics</h2>
<p>There have been <span class="label label-info">${statsSummary["userCount"]}</span> users of this
system who have logged in to <span class="label label-info">${statsSummary["clientCount"]}</span>
total sites, for a total of <span class="label label-info">${statsSummary["approvalCount"]}</span> site approvals.</p>
</c:when>
<c:when test="${short == 'false' || empty short }">
<!-- Display long version of Statistics page -->
<h2>Current Statistics</h2>
<p>There have been <span class="label label-info">${statsSummary["userCount"]}</span> users of this
system who have logged in to <span class="label label-info">${statsSummary["clientCount"]}</span>
total sites, for a total of <span class="label label-info">${statsSummary["approvalCount"]}</span> site approvals.</p>
</c:when>
</c:choose>

View File

@ -10,15 +10,15 @@
<div class="span10"> <div class="span10">
<!-- Main hero unit for a primary marketing message or call to action --> <!-- Main hero unit for a primary marketing message or call to action -->
<div class="hero-unit"> <div class="hero-unit">
<o:landingPageText/> <o:landingPageWelcome/>
</div> </div>
<!-- Example row of columns --> <!-- Example row of columns -->
<div class="row-fluid"> <div class="row-fluid">
<div class="span6"> <div class="span6">
<o:aboutContent short="true"/> <o:landingPageAbout/>
</div> </div>
<div class="span6"> <div class="span6">
<o:contactContent short="true"/> <o:landingPageContact/>
</div> </div>
</div> </div>
@ -26,7 +26,7 @@
<!-- Example row of columns --> <!-- Example row of columns -->
<div class="row-fluid"> <div class="row-fluid">
<div class="span12"> <div class="span12">
<o:statsContent short="true"/> <o:landingPageStats/>
</div> </div>
</div> </div>